How the Hack Works
Platforms facilitating these bookings operate similarly to Airbnb or other rental services. Users can browse available pools in their area, check amenities, and book by the hour or half-day. The process is streamlined, with secure payments and reviews to ensure quality. This model not only maximizes the use of underutilized private pools but also creates a new micro-economy.
For pool owners, the benefits are clear: a way to offset maintenance costs and earn extra income. For swimmers, it's an opportunity to enjoy a luxury experience without the long-term commitment of a private club membership. The hack is particularly appealing to families, couples, and small groups looking for a unique day out.

What to Consider Before Booking
While the hack is brilliant, there are a few things to keep in mind. First, always read reviews to ensure the pool is as described. Second, check the cancellation policy in case plans change. Third, confirm the amenities—some pools may not include towels or changing facilities. Lastly, consider the location and travel time to make the most of your booking.
It's also wise to book in advance, especially during peak times. The popularity of these services means that the best slots can fill up quickly. However, the effort is well worth it, as the experience of having a private pool to yourself is unmatched.
